Man climbs atop DVB tower, leaves W. Delhi in the dark

EXPRESS NEWS SERVICE  
NEW DELHI, June 28: A 18-year-old man, Kamal, climbed up a 30-metre high DVB tower in Punjabi Bagh around 7.30 last night, leading to a blackout in many areas of west Delhi. According to DVB officials, they had to switch off the supply in the area because the man could have been electrocuted.

Localities of West Delhi, including Rajouri Garden, Raja Garden, Ramesh Nagar, Kirti Nagar and Bali Nagar were affected. Fire brigade officials said they got a call about 7.45 pm. After all attempts to persuade the man failed, the fire brigade personnel climbed the tower and brought the man down around 10.30 pm.

The police arrested the man and are interrogating him. They claim that the man might be mentally unstable.
